The quintessential Universal man

History
1 answer:
Sunny_sXe [5.5K]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:Renaissance man, also called Universal Man, Italian Uomo Universale, an ideal that developed in Renaissance Italy from the notion expressed by one of its most-accomplished representatives, Leon Battista Alberti (1404–72), that “a man can do all things if he will.
